Output 6d6bd414eda4ba128e3ca4839b711371ff7d4e831c2278dee467abdb92886b00:1

value
8237856429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0aaa0e0168bc087642d01a8619e33e22c10919e5 OP_EQUAL
address
32fQQ531ptZsxpr4yHFVtEs93qGTuWreZx
transaction
6d6bd414eda4ba128e3ca4839b711371ff7d4e831c2278dee467abdb92886b00
confirmations
65148
spent
true